Performance Rehearsal Video

Since there was a performance moving around the set,
I set up temporary walls and filmed a rehearsal video to check the width and size of the set before getting into it.
While arranging the props, I had to give thought to the planned movement of the dancer.





Set 1 : Reality
The woman's room shows her life with her dreams abandoned.
Doodles related to dance are randomly attached to the walls, and there are books about dance on the desk.
There is a bag of snacks and a glass of wine on the table.
Overall, the room is messy and unorganized.





Set 2 : Inside the television





After shooting at set 1, the walls were taken down, and the floors were changed, but the furniture remained the same.
By bringing the furniture of the real world to set 2, I tried to show the boundary between reality and dream.
